Although relatively modest in size, Chappel & Wakes Colne train station is equipped with essential amenities to facilitate a smooth travel experience. While there is no staffed ticket office, ticket machines are readily available for purchasing and collecting tickets bought online. These are also designed to be accessible, catering to a wide range of passengers. Additionally, you will find smartcard validators at the station, ensuring easy access for those using contactless travel solutions.
In terms of accessibility, travelers can enjoy step-free access to the platform, meeting current needs for inclusivity. However, it's worth noting that step-free access does not extend towards the nearby East Anglian Railway Museum. For those seeking assistance, there are help points, but no waiting rooms or toilets are accessible onsite, which may require some forward planning.
As for personal comforts, amenities like Wi-Fi, refreshment facilities, and ATMs are not provided. However, should you need to make a call, there are payphones available, ensuring connectivity during emergencies or otherwise. For cyclists, there are some bicycle stands, though they lack shelter and CCTV, so consider bringing a sturdy lock.
When it comes to onward travel, Chappel & Wakes Colne is serviced by rail replacement buses that conveniently pick up and drop off at a nearby stop. This adds a measure of flexibility, allowing passengers to smoothly transition between rail services and other modes of transport. However, for those reliant on taxis or accessible transport services, it's wise to make preliminary arrangements as these are not readily available at the station.

Llantwit Major station provides essential amenities to make your travel experience smooth. While there isn't a ticket office on site, you can easily collect your pre-purchased tickets from the station's ticket machines. For those who rely on smartcards, you'll find validators but not issuance facilities here. Accessibility is a key consideration, with step-free access to platforms 1 and 2 ensuring ease of movement for those with reduced mobility. The station is category B2, indicating that step-free access is available in parts but requires a bit of navigation between platforms via a footbridge or a detour. CCTV cameras keep an eye on the premises for added security.
For those continuing their journey by bus, the nearest stop is conveniently located on Le Pouliguen Way, making it easy to catch a ride to various local destinations. Cycling enthusiasts won't miss out either, thanks to the dedicated bicycle storage and the option to hire a bike through Brompton Bike Hire, which is located close to the station car park. Although there are no accessible taxis available, you can find more details on car hire and taxis through local services.
